Spain is classified as a democratic constitutional monarchy, which is also known as a parliamentary monarchy. This means that the ruling monarch acts as the largely ceremonial head of state. The democratically elected Prime Minister, meanwhile, acts as the head of the national …

WebConstitutional framework Bangkok, Thailand: Grand Palace Thailand is a constitutional monarchy with the monarch as the head of state. While almost every government since 1932 has accepted constitutional authority, the country has had 17 constitutions, the most recent drafted in 2007.
